Output 1842222533fa80d157d5b39dbe7d8a42807c947e32d7048a1fdf914e2f875abb:0

value
137397899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c01950f50f5116f737c0be86d8e7edfcb7da0f5 OP_EQUAL
address
3QfW6pfsSqhUaQ9RzdVAQBdaFYb8eU3KsB
transaction
1842222533fa80d157d5b39dbe7d8a42807c947e32d7048a1fdf914e2f875abb
spent
true